Address

DDwGxLTe2kTfWjSf7wHxturgHCcFtSZAppCopy

Total Received

3032457.117664 XVG

Total Sent

3032457.117664 XVG

№ Transactions

2

Final Balance

0 XVG

Transactions
Filter